• Viernes 29 de Marzo de 2024, 02:40

Autor Tema:  C# y arduino no se ejecutan las instrucciones de la tarjeta  (Leído 3549 veces)

alexxuzleo

  • Nuevo Miembro
  • *
  • Mensajes: 1
    • Ver Perfil
C# y arduino no se ejecutan las instrucciones de la tarjeta
« en: Viernes 28 de Noviembre de 2014, 21:05 »
0
buen dia, mi problema es el siguiente acabo de realizar un programa que lee unos numeros que genera la tarjeta arduino, cuando pruebo la programacion de la tarjeta en realterm se abre el puerto y se ejecuta las instrucciones, mostrandome en pantalla los numero, eso mismo quiero hacer en mi programa, solo he logrado que abra el puerto pero que no se ejecute las instrucciones de la tarjeta, ya revise en varios ejemplos pero no funciona, estoy programando en c# espero y me puedan ayudar.
Dejo codigo
Código: [Seleccionar]
private void leonardo_DataReceived(object sender, SerialDataReceivedEventArgs e)
        {
            string linea = leonardo.ReadExisting();
            StreamWriter writer = new StreamWriter("C:\\Users\\Leonardo\\Desktop\\respaldo total\\tesis\\captura2.txt");
            {
                writer.WriteLine(linea);
            }   
        }
Código: [Seleccionar]
public void puerto()
        {
            CheckForIllegalCrossThreadCalls = false;
            try
            {
                leonardo.Open();

            }
            catch (Exception ex)
            {
                MessageBox.Show("Error al abrir el puerto serie: " + ex.Message);
            }
        }

Jimi_26

  • Nuevo Miembro
  • *
  • Mensajes: 11
    • Ver Perfil
Re:C# y arduino no se ejecutan las instrucciones de la tarjeta
« Respuesta #1 en: Martes 9 de Diciembre de 2014, 20:51 »
0
no se si es lo que te `pasa  a ti, pero mi me sucedia algo parecido. No podia tener ambas aplicaciones abiertas a la vez, la de escritorio en c# y la de Arduino comunicando con el puerto del PC

Meta

  • Miembro MUY activo
  • ***
  • Mensajes: 140
    • Ver Perfil
Re:C# y arduino no se ejecutan las instrucciones de la tarjeta
« Respuesta #2 en: Lunes 30 de Marzo de 2015, 17:22 »
0
Hola:

Te dejo el tutorial del 2008 portado a pdf con todo detalle, eso si, contola Visual C# y el PIC.
http://electronica-pic.blogspot.com.es/2008/11/electrnica-pic.html

En este mismo momento, estoy haciendo un tutorial controlando Arduino con Visual C#/C++/VB .net / VB 6 y Java.
El que lo quiera, me puede enviar su correo electrónico y le envío lo que tengo hecho hasta el momento, a pesar que tiene ejemplos completos, aún me falta la parte de Arduino. Puedes valorar el tutorial en PDF y me cuentan que opina para mejorarlo.



Saludos.

esimdp

  • Nuevo Miembro
  • *
  • Mensajes: 2
  • Nacionalidad: ar
    • Ver Perfil
Re:C# y arduino no se ejecutan las instrucciones de la tarjeta
« Respuesta #3 en: Domingo 26 de Noviembre de 2017, 01:51 »
0
Buenas Noches, trabajo en el tema con arduino que es muy interesante.
Te paso de que manera yo leo lo que me envie arduino con un por serial con un RichTexBox y lo guardo en la pc

RichTextBox1.  SaveFile ( "ruta" , RichTextBoxStreamType.PlainText )

Ejemplo: RichTextBox1.SaveFile("C:\datos.txt", RichTextBoxStreamType.PlainText)

si el archivo no exixte en tu pc lo genera solo

Espero te oriente un poco esto, cualquier duda intentare ayudarte